Estamos buscando um(a) Tech Lead Full Stack / Arquiteto de Software para atuar como referência técnica do time de desenvolvimento, apoiando a evolução dos sistemas internos, automações, integrações e soluções digitais da SP Capital.
Este profissional será responsável por orientar tecnicamente os desenvolvedores, apoiar decisões de arquitetura, revisar código, propor padrões de desenvolvimento e atuar diretamente na construção de soluções.
A atuação será focada em liderança técnica, arquitetura e execução, sem assumir a gestão estratégica da área, que permanece sob responsabilidade do Head de TI.
Principais Atividades
Atuar como referência técnica para o time de desenvolvimento.
Apoiar o Head de TI nas decisões de arquitetura, padrões técnicos e boas práticas.
Desenvolver e evoluir sistemas internos utilizando tecnologias modernas.
Revisar código, orientar desenvolvedores e apoiar na resolução de problemas técnicos.
Definir padrões de APIs, organização de projetos, autenticação, permissões, logs e integrações.
Apoiar a modelagem e otimização de estruturas em banco de dados PostgreSQL.
Participar do refinamento técnico das demandas junto ao PO e ao time de desenvolvimento.
Quebrar demandas complexas em tarefas técnicas claras e executáveis.
Apoiar a implantação de testes, qualidade de código e boas práticas de versionamento.
Atuar em integrações com sistemas internos, APIs externas, automações e serviços de terceiros.
Apoiar a adoção de ferramentas de IA no desenvolvimento, como Claude Code, MCP e assistentes de programação.
Contribuir para a melhoria contínua da arquitetura, performance, segurança e manutenibilidade dos sistemas.
Requisitos obrigatórios
Experiência em desenvolvimento de software.
Experiência com React no frontend.
Experiência com Node.js, preferencialmente utilizando NestJS.
Experiência com bancos relacionais, preferencialmente PostgreSQL.
Conhecimento em criação e consumo de APIs REST.
Experiência com Git, versionamento de código e revisão de pull requests.
Conhecimento em arquitetura de software, boas práticas de desenvolvimento e organização de projetos.
Conhecimentos desejáveis
Experiência anterior como Tech Lead, Arquiteto de Software ou Desenvolvedor Sênior com atuação de referência técnica.
Conhecimento em TypeScript.
Experiência com Prisma ou ORMs similares.
Conhecimento em testes automatizados, como Jest, Playwright ou Cypress.
Noções de DevOps, CI/CD, Docker, ambientes DEV/HOM/PROD e deploy automatizado.
Experiência com IA aplicada ao desenvolvimento, como Claude Code, MCP, GitHub Copilot ou ferramentas similares.
Conhecimento em automação de processos, RPA, integrações bancárias ou sistemas financeiros.
Alerta-me sobre empregos como este
Sobre a Vaga Local: 100% remoto, startup do ramo de tecnologia com atuação no segmento de astrologia e espiritualidade. Remuneração:...
Candidatar-se a Este EmpregoAtividades Responsável por liderar e coordenar iniciativas de inovação focadas em análise de dados dentro da organização. Este profissional desempenha...
Candidatar-se a Este EmpregoWe’re looking for a Senior QA Automation Leader to join our team on a complex enterprise platform engagement with one...
Candidatar-se a Este EmpregoO Especialista em TI atua mapeando e otimizando processos operacionais e comerciais, identificando oportunidades de automação e integrando sistemas como...
Candidatar-se a Este EmpregoCom senso de dono e colaboração, unimos forças para remover barreiras e impulsionar negócios. Não oferecemos apenas soluções digitais; nós...
Candidatar-se a Este EmpregoSobre a Vaga Buscamos um Desenvolvedor .NET para integrar nosso time de engenharia, atuando no design, desenvolvimento e evolução de...
Candidatar-se a Este Emprego